Tweet Ingredients: (Yields around 2 cups of dip) 2 ounces crumbled blue cheese, 1 cup sour cream, 3/4 cup mayonnaise, 3-4 green onions; finely chopped, 2 tbsp finely chopped parsley, Garlic Salt and white pepper to taste. Method: Combine all the ingredients. Cover and chill until serving. Serving Suggestion: Serve as a dip for crackers, [...]
